(a) Notwithstanding paragraphs (4) and (5) of subdivision (e) of Section 14132.100, a scope-of-service change request, whether mandatory or permissive, shall be timely when filed within 150 days following the beginning of the federally qualified health center’s or rural health clinic’s fiscal year following the year in which the change occurred.

(b) Notwithstanding subdivision (a), and notwithstanding subdivision (e) of Section 14132.100, a federally qualified health center described in Section 14132.102 shall be deemed to have filed a scope-of-service change in a timely manner upon compliance with the requirements set forth in subdivision (c) of Section 14132.102.

Terms Used In California Welfare and Institutions Code 14132.101

  • Fiscal year: The fiscal year is the accounting period for the government. For the federal government, this begins on October 1 and ends on September 30. The fiscal year is designated by the calendar year in which it ends; for example, fiscal year 2006 begins on October 1, 2005 and ends on September 30, 2006.
